Suppose you download a setup file for “SuperApp 5.0” from an official website. Next to the download link, the site lists: MD5: c896a92d919f46e2833e9eb159e526af After downloading, you run an MD5 checksum tool on the file. If the computed hash matches, you can be confident that the file hasn’t been corrupted during transmission or replaced with a malicious version. If it doesn’t match, you should redownload or contact support. This is one of the most common uses of c896a92d919f46e2833e9eb159e526af -style hashes. c896a92d919f46e2833e9eb159e526af

A customer support database might use hashed email addresses as keys to protect privacy. If a support agent needs to look up a user with the email hash c896a92d919f46e2833e9eb159e526af , they can query the database without ever seeing the original email address. This practice reduces exposure of personally identifiable information (PII) in logs and backups. As the search for answers continues, we invite

Software networks process millions of simultaneous file distributions daily. Instead of validating every byte of an incoming asset manually, platforms generate a 32-character digital fingerprint. If a user downloads an application or updates firmware, the deployment engine compares the locally generated 32-character string against the remote server record. Any mismatch indicates file corruption or malicious tampering. 2. Stateless API Authentication Tokens
